I am looking to buy a DJI Mavic quadcopter. I fly freestyle and racing so I have DJI FPV Goggles V2 and the original DJI FPV controller that I try to use for all my builds.
I want to use both my DJI controller and the DJI FPV Goggles V2 for the DJI Mavic. I don't need all the bells an whistles of the Mavics via the goggles or controller. Mainly want to fly around, hover, and move camera, fly back home.
I am looking at the Mavic Air 2 or perhaps the Mavic Air but will consider ANY Magic if it will work with the controller and goggles.
Has anyone tried to use a Mavic with V2 goggles and the original remote with success or failure?

You should just look for a DJI FPV without the goggles the goggles. The large FPV controller doesn’t work with any DJI drone and the goggles only work with the DJi FPV.
